BMW X4 - production to start in the US in 2013 BMW has confirmed that they will build their latest X model – the BMW X4 – at their plant in Spartanburg, South Carolina, after a $900 million investment. It was tempting to make the headline ‘BMW X4 Confirmed’. But we’ve already done that twice.

Smart designs eBike

Tue, 23 Aug 2011

Smart has joined its fellow car manufacturers in designing a bicycle and is putting it into series production. The main components of the eBike such as the frame, battery housing, handlebars, lights and mudguards have been designed and developed specifically for Smart. The two-color concept is, so it's makers claim, recognizable as classic Smart, with the plastic battery housing forming a contrast to the aluminum frame.

SCARCITY OF ECO CARS KEEPS VALUES HIGH

Thu, 10 Oct 2013

ACCORDING to the latest AA Fuel Price Index, petrol prices rose in January by the biggest amount in recent times. Although there is considerable Government lobbying to slow down fuel price rises, there appears to be no immediate respite for private motorists. With this continued pressure on family finances, leading vehicle auction company, British Car Auctions (BCA) is seeing a significant increase in buyers seeking the most fuel efficient vehicles which, in turn, is pushing up prices at auction.
